Anti-Jam Protection for LTE/LTE-A and 5G Networks
Effective support of advanced applications and services in mobile networks today requires highly accurate distribution of time reference to all base stations, using a Global Navigation Satellite System, or GNSS (e.g., GPS). This paper addresses the increasingly threatening risk of GNSS jamming and reviews best practices for anti-jam protection.
